Buying Guide: Key Considerations for Selecting a Tire Deflator Kit
- Auto-stop and preset PSI: Look for models that automatically stop deflating at your target PSI to minimize monitoring time and reduce the risk of under-inflation or bead damage on off-road tires.
- PSI range and readability: Choose a PSI range that suits your vehicle and typical terrain. Clear scales or gauges help you confirm targets quickly, especially when visibility is limited or you’re wearing gloves.
- Durability and materials: Off-road environments demand robust construction—brass, stainless, and heavy-duty plastics are common. Consider corrosion resistance and gear quality for long-term reliability.
- Calibration and accuracy: Most deflators are calibrated with a tolerance of ±2 PSI. If you operate in extreme conditions or require tight control for traction-specific setups, factor in the calibration quality and maintenance.
- Portability and ease of use: A compact kit with simple adjustment mechanisms reduces setup time and fatigue on long trail days. Quick-connect fittings and easy-to-read displays add convenience.
- Included extras: Valve caps, pouches, or storage accessories can simplify on-trail maintenance and organization. Check what’s included to maximize value and readiness.
- Multi-vehicle support: If you lead or join trips with several vehicles, consider a multi-pack deflator system that handles multiple tires efficiently without constant monitoring.
- Maintenance needs: Some deflators require occasional calibration or replacement of seals and o-rings. Evaluate serviceability and spare-part availability.
- Portability vs. speed: Auto-stop features save time but may trade some speed for simplicity. Decide whether you prioritize speed, precision, or a balance of both for your typical terrain.
- Warranty and brand reliability: Reputable brands with good warranties can be worth the investment, given the rugged conditions where these tools are used.
